<p>We&#8217;ve all heard that any insurance policy is only as good as the company standing behind it, but what does that mean? It means that the company must meet the standards of an excellent and superior rating. In order to achieve a rating like this a company must meet certain requirements. Look for:</p>
<p>Financially sound companies Committed companies with a large client base Claims paying history Length of time selling LTC insurance History of rate increases</p>
<p>They all sort of blend into one another, but let&#8217;s look at them in detail:</p>
<p>Financially Sound Companies Check their ratings with the companies that rate the strength of insurance companies. Generally you can get a good flavor of the company&#8217;s financial strength by looking at their A.M. Best rating. If you want to back up your findings, you can by looking at Standard &amp; Poor, Moody&#8217;s, Fitch, Duff &amp; Phelps or Weiss Research, A.M. Best usually gives a very good overview of the companies strength and the companies don&#8217;t have to join the rating service in order to be rated.</p>
<p>Where do I get this? Updates are published monthly, quarterly and annually and can be found in any public library. In addition, you can usually find the ratings on each company&#8217;s web site. Do this first and then ask your agent.</p>
<p>Committed Companies With A Large Client Base &#8220;The theory of large numbers&#8221; works here. The larger the client base the better buffer you have against rate increases. As claims come in the companies need to financially spread these over their client base. If larger claims come in than forecasted then the company has to decide whether to absorb this into its projected cost of business or to pass this along to policy holders in the form of a premium rate increase. Companies who have made a commitment to this line of business normally do not raise premiums. A smaller, uncommitted company may be more inclined to do this.</p>
<p>Where do I get this? The company web site should have their policyholder information readily available. Also the agent representing the company should have their marketing materials, approved by the state where you live, that give policyholder information. In addition, you can get more information from the rating agencies, A.M. Best etc.</p>
<p>Claims Paying History Sometimes a good financial rating may not tell the whole story. Some companies with good ratings have been known to deny or delay paying claims in health insurance. If they use that same practice in other areas, then there is a good chance it will do so for long term care insurance claims. Also, it is important to ask how many claims have been paid since they started selling LTC insurance.</p>
<p>Where do I get this? Call your state insurance department for information on the complaints filed about specific companies. If this isn&#8217;t available then sometimes you need to use your own judgment based on size and reputation of the company. A well-known company is less likely to risk bad publicity for this type of action.</p>
<p>Length Of Time Selling LTC Insurance The Company that you choose should have been selling long term care insurance since the early&#8217;90&#8217;s. If they haven&#8217;t then they probably have not been in the business long enough to have experienced enough claims. Without good claims experience then a company can&#8217;t tell if they have set their premium rates correctly. You do not want a company to find out that they set them wrong to begin with and you are the recipient of a &#8220;rate adjustment&#8221;.</p>
<p>Where do I get this? Once again if you look at the same sources from the above items you will find this information. The state approved company marketing materials will have this information as well as an informed LTC insurance agent. History Of Rate Increases Any company that has ever had a rate increase to its existing clients should not be a company for primary consideration. There are always exceptions to this especially when it comes to health issues and the need for coverage from a company that specializes in these problems.</p>
<p>Where do I get this? You can always contact your state department of insurance and ask them, or ask your agent. However, a sure fire way to do it is to ask your agent for the first page of the long-term care insurance personal worksheet for that particular company. This is a part of their application and will always show their rate increase history.</p>
<p>Finally! Now we know what to look for in a good company. The ideal company will be very large and financially sound. It will have a lot of long term care insurance clients and will have sold these policies since the early&#8217;90&#8217;s. In addition it will not have any complaints with your state insurance department concerning the payment of claims. And finally, the ideal company will have a good reputation and will not have ever raised rates to their existing clients in any state.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class="tweetmeme_button" style="float: right; margin-left: 10px;"><a href="http://api.tweetmeme.com/share?url=http%3A%2F%2Fobasiscott.info%2Fthe-advantages-to-long-term-care-insurance-policies.php"><img src="http://api.tweetmeme.com/imagebutton.gif?url=http%3A%2F%2Fobasiscott.info%2Fthe-advantages-to-long-term-care-insurance-policies.php" height="61" width="51" /></a></div><p>Long-term care insurance is insurance that may be added to a patient&#8217;s current medical care insurance coverage. It can be included in private health insurance or government provided insurance, Medicaid or Medicare.</p>
<p>Long-term care insurance covers services that are separate from health insurance programs which help with the payments of surgeon appointments, hospice stays, or prescriptions. Long-term care insurance is specially for services to help the patient with in-home care. They would need help with daily living needs such as meal preparation, feeding, transferring, toileting, or dressing. This might entail paying for a service to have someone to come and perform these requirements like cooking and cleaning of the home for the patient.</p>
<p>The bulk of folk who would need the service are aged. They won&#8217;t be physically able to perform their requirements or they could have cognitive impairment like Parkinson&#8217;s illness or Alzheimer&#8217;s. Some children may qualify if oldsters need extra help with a disable kid. This would be a form of cessation care.</p>
<p>Long-term health insurance also includes coverage for patients who would need to moved from their home into a nursing home. Other examples are managed living facilities and adult day cares.</p>
<p>Benefits to purchasing a long-term care insurance plan include providing the patient with extra monetary security in the time they are least in a position to care for themselves. Paying for a caregiver to come to the home can be extraordinarily dear, and an insurance policy covers most costs. Medicare plans pay for a significant portion of in-home care.</p>
<p>A second benefit is that these insurance plans are tax deductible, and enterprises which pay for an employees premiums also benefit from tax deductions.</p>
<p>Tax-qualified are the sorts of policies which are most commonly available. There are limitations in which a person must qualify for these services. They must need in-home care for more than 90 days. The patient must also require help in two areas of aided daily living. Examples are assistance with meal preparation, feeding, bathing, transferring from a chair to bed, continence, light housekeeping, driving to perfom errands, and reminding of medicines. The plan also wants to ordered by the consultant. The patient purchasing an insurance plan isn&#8217;t taxed.</p>
<p>The rates of these insurance plans are based on several factors. Insurance companies will look at a patient&#8217;s age, the advantage of these services to the patient, the length of service, and the patient&#8217;s health rating. There are several types of discounts available to like rebates for couples buying individual policies. This would apply not only to married couples but to people who meet the factors living together and sharing basic routine expenses.</p>

<p>Every financial adviser I talk with would recommend long term care coverage if he knew in advance that his client would need several years of long term care. Do the math. In a state where long term care bills are averaging $170 per day, and the average premium is $4000 a year for a couple, aged 60, and they live another 20 years, they have paid out $80,000 in premiums for the peace of mind that they will not go broke. Without the insurance, they could end up paying over $80,000 in less than two years for ONE OF THEM on the advice from a Financial Planner telling them that they DON&#8217;T NEED IT! It must be concluded that Financial advisers who recommend against LTC Insurance figure you are not going to need care since they would recommend you obtain coverage if they knew you were going to have to spend several hundred thousand dollars. You should find out from the adviser what is the BASIS for their prediction? Also, be aware that advisers are sales people. They are in the business of making you money.</p>
